Sediquallah Atal joined the long list of Afghanistan players to debut in the Indian Premier League (IPL) after he was named in the playing 11 of the Delhi Capitals for their last league stage match of the 2025 season against the Punjab Kings (PBKS) on May 24 (Saturday).
Atal was named as a replacement for Dushmantha Chameera, who was taken to the cleaners alongside Mukesh Kumar in DC’s last encounter against the Mumbai Indians (MI).
Famous for hitting seven sixes in an over, Atal has been in great form, hitting 1,260 runs at an average of 46.67.
Hitting a boundary every 5.5 balls, Atal strikes at 140 and has hit 162 boundaries in 31 innings. Reacting after he was given his debut cap, Atal said, “I am very excited.”
